机器人编程压缩文件是什么
-
机器人编程压缩文件指的是通过编程语言控制机器人实现对文件进行压缩的过程。在计算机领域,压缩文件是将文件通过一定的算法和方法,使其占用的存储空间减少的过程。机器人编程压缩文件可以帮助我们在机器人操作中更高效地利用存储空间,减少数据传输的时间和成本。
在机器人编程中,我们可以使用各种编程语言来实现文件压缩功能。常用的编程语言包括Python、C++、Java等。下面以Python语言为例,介绍一种实现机器人编程压缩文件的方法。
首先,我们需要导入Python的压缩库,如zipfile。然后,我们可以使用zipfile库中的ZipFile类来创建一个压缩文件对象。接下来,我们可以通过调用ZipFile对象的write方法,将要压缩的文件添加到压缩文件中。最后,我们可以调用ZipFile对象的close方法,关闭压缩文件。
具体的代码如下:
import zipfile def compress_file(file_path, zip_path): with zipfile.ZipFile(zip_path, 'w') as zip_file: zip_file.write(file_path, arcname=file_path.split('/')[-1]) # 示例 file_path = 'example.txt' zip_path = 'example.zip' compress_file(file_path, zip_path)在以上代码中,我们定义了一个compress_file函数,该函数接受两个参数,分别是要压缩的文件路径file_path和压缩后的文件路径zip_path。在函数中,我们使用了zipfile库中的ZipFile类来创建一个压缩文件对象zip_file,并通过write方法将文件添加到压缩文件中。
需要注意的是,为了确保压缩文件中的文件名与原文件名一致,我们可以通过arcname参数指定文件在压缩文件中的名称。在以上示例中,我们使用了file_path.split('/')[-1]来获取文件名。
通过以上的代码,我们就可以实现机器人编程压缩文件的功能。当然,具体的实现方式还可以根据不同的编程语言和需求进行调整和优化。
1年前 -
机器人编程压缩文件是指通过编程语言控制机器人进行文件压缩的操作。机器人可以是物理机器人,也可以是虚拟机器人,如软件机器人。
下面是关于机器人编程压缩文件的五个要点:
-
编程语言:机器人编程压缩文件可以使用多种编程语言来实现,如Python、Java、C++等。不同编程语言有不同的压缩库和函数,可以通过调用这些库和函数来实现文件压缩功能。
-
压缩算法:机器人编程压缩文件使用的算法通常是常见的压缩算法,如ZIP、GZIP、RAR等。这些算法可以将文件转换为压缩格式,减小文件大小,节省存储空间。
-
文件格式:机器人编程压缩文件可以处理不同类型的文件,包括文本文件、图像文件、音频文件、视频文件等。通过编程语言提供的文件读写功能,可以将文件读取到内存中,然后使用压缩算法进行压缩,最后将压缩后的文件保存到磁盘。
-
压缩参数:机器人编程压缩文件时可以设置一些参数,如压缩级别、压缩比例、压缩速度等。这些参数可以根据实际需求进行调整,以达到最佳的压缩效果。
-
自动化操作:机器人编程压缩文件可以实现自动化的文件压缩操作。通过编写脚本或程序,可以让机器人按照预定的规则和条件自动进行文件压缩,提高工作效率。例如,可以设置定时任务,每天自动压缩指定文件夹中的文件,并将压缩后的文件发送到指定的位置。
总的来说,机器人编程压缩文件是利用编程语言控制机器人进行文件压缩的操作,可以根据需要选择不同的编程语言和压缩算法,处理不同类型的文件,并通过设置参数和自动化操作来实现文件压缩的功能。
1年前 -
-
机器人编程压缩文件是指使用机器人编程语言来实现对文件进行压缩的操作。机器人编程是一种用于控制机器人执行特定任务的编程语言,通过编写代码来指导机器人完成各种操作。在机器人编程中,压缩文件是一项常见的任务,它可以将一个或多个文件打包成一个压缩文件,以减小文件的大小,节省存储空间和传输时间。
在进行机器人编程压缩文件的操作时,通常需要使用到以下几个步骤:
-
导入相关的库或模块:在机器人编程中,通常需要导入一些相关的库或模块来实现文件的压缩操作。这些库或模块提供了一些函数或方法,可以方便地进行文件的压缩和解压缩。
-
打开要压缩的文件:在进行文件压缩之前,首先需要打开要压缩的文件。可以使用机器人编程语言提供的文件操作函数或方法来打开文件,并获取文件的内容。
-
创建压缩文件:在打开要压缩的文件后,需要创建一个新的压缩文件。可以使用机器人编程语言提供的压缩文件函数或方法来创建一个新的压缩文件,并指定压缩文件的名称和路径。
-
将文件内容写入压缩文件:将打开的文件内容写入压缩文件中。可以使用机器人编程语言提供的文件操作函数或方法来将文件内容逐行或逐块地写入压缩文件中。
-
关闭文件和压缩文件:在文件内容写入压缩文件后,需要关闭打开的文件和压缩文件。可以使用机器人编程语言提供的文件操作函数或方法来关闭文件和压缩文件。
-
完成压缩文件操作:在关闭文件和压缩文件后,机器人编程压缩文件的操作就完成了。此时,可以对压缩文件进行进一步的操作,比如保存、发送或解压缩等。
以上是机器人编程压缩文件的一般操作流程,具体的实现方式会根据不同的机器人编程语言而有所不同。在实际操作中,可以根据具体的需求和机器人编程语言的特点,选择合适的方法和函数来实现文件的压缩操作。
1年前 -